Vlad ,
        You need a BAY15D in any brand you favour, Stanley is OEM (and durable) but hard to get I use Osram and as has been said most places stock Narva and they seem Ok any real cheap ones are probably that and wont last ,

seth

I use the standard indicators on all our gsx1400's .
But I fit orange bulbs and smoked lenses from the rear of a gsxr750 direct fit as apart from bulb and lens the same part .
They are stealth enough to hide but as bright as standard when they flash.
